March 29, 2018                                                                                                6:30 PM
PRELUDE:  
 
WELCOME
 
CALL TO WORSHIP
           Pastor: The Cross is before us, and Easter is not yet.
All: God’s will has been revealed to us.  God’s revelation in Jesus turns our lives around.
Pastor: God’s promise sustains us.  Christ has borne our sins.
All: Jesus suffered and died for our healing.  The faithfulness of Christ offers us wholeness.  Let us find the fullness of life in the midst of death.
 
HYMN #85  “What Wondrous Love is This”                                  Congregation
                                               
SERVICE OF SHADOWS
 
THE SHADOW OF SPIRITUAL AGONY
Scripture Reading   Luke 22:39-46 (p. 856)                                                        Dan Kemp
Response       “Who is That Man”        Choir with Evan Tarrell, oboe accompaniment
 
THE SHADOW OF BETRAYAL
Scripture Reading   Matthew 26:47-54 (p. 809)                                              Paige Foster
Response       “They Led Him Away” (Stephen Leddy)                                Dick Smith
 
THE SHADOW OF DENIAL
Scripture Reading   Matthew 26:69-27:5 (p. 809)                                           Gary Larson
Response    "Jesus, Keep Me Near the Cross"                                Don and Kay Norton
 
THE SHADOW OF MOCKERY
Scripture Reading   Matthew 27:11-31 (p. 810)                                            Elizabeth Fox
Response       “Nobody Knows the Trouble I’ve Seen”         Jan Jones and Donna Flint
 
THE SHADOW OF CRUCIFIXION
Scripture Reading   Matthew 27:32-44 (p. 810)                                     Dolores Canaday
Response       “Take My Mother Home”                                                          Kay Norton
 
THE SHADOW OF DEATH                                                        
Scripture Reading   Luke 23:44-49 (p. 858)                                                      Robby Flint
Response    Hymn #101 “When I Survey the Wondrous Cross”              Congregation
 
THE SHADOW OF BURIAL
Scripture Reading   Mark 15:42-46 (p. 829)                                                      Judy Smith
Response   Hymn # 102 “Were You There”                                                 Congregation
 
SERVICE OF COMMUNION
Scripture Reading   John 13:1-7, 34-35 (pp. 874 -875)                   Rev. Nina L. Westfall
 
WORDS OF INSTITUION
 
INVITATION TO THE LORD’S SUPPER 
      All who would trust in Christ as Lord and Savior are welcome at this feast.
 
COME FORWARD AND SHARE THE BREAD AND CUP
(Anna Pickford, flute)
You are invited to come forward, take a piece of bread, dip it in the cup,
and eat it as you return to your seat.
​

THE LORD’S PRAYER
Our Father, who art in heaven, hallowed be thy name.  Thy kingdom come, thy will be done, on earth as it is in heaven.  Give us this day our daily bread, and forgive us our debts, as we forgive our debtors.  And lead us not into temptation, but deliver us from evil.  For thine is the kingdom, and the power, and the glory, forever. Amen
 
POSTLUDE
SILENT MEDITATION  Please remain seated in silent prayer and meditation. Then leave quietly after the Postlude.
